body{background:#f7f7f7}.header{width:100%;height:60px;background-color:#fff}.header .h_con{margin:0 auto;width:1200px}.header .h_con .logo{float:left;height:60px;line-height:60px}.header .h_con .logo img{height:38px;margin-top:11px}.body{position:relative}.body .b_con{display:flex;margin:80px auto 180px;width:1200px;height:540px;background:#fff;border-radius:4px}.body .b_con .b_log{position:relative;width:600px;height:100%}.body .b_con .b_log .logo_img{position:absolute;top:45px;left:131px;height:100%}.body .b_con .form{padding:0 130px;width:600px;height:100%;box-sizing:border-box}.body .b_con .form .new-login{position:absolute;background:#fff;border:1px solid #d9d9d9;border-radius:4px;font-family:PingFangSC-Regular;font-size:12px;color:#a1a1a1;letter-spacing:0;text-align:center;width:80px;height:29px;line-height:29px;bottom:40px;left:50%;transform:translateX(-50%);cursor:pointer}.body .b_con .form .f_header{position:relative;margin-top:30px;width:100%;height:28px}.body .b_con .form .f_header .title{height:100%;line-height:28px;font-size:20px;color:#666}.body .b_con .form .f_header .logon_a{position:absolute;bottom:0;right:0;height:20px;line-height:20px;color:#999}.body .b_con .form .f_footer .che_group_con label:hover,.body .b_con .form .f_header .logon_a a{color:#0090ff}.body .b_con .form .f_body{margin-top:30px}.body .b_con .form .f_body .inp_group_con{position:relative;margin-bottom:28px;width:340px;height:40px}.body .b_con .form .f_body .inp_group_con .form_inp{padding:10px;width:100%;height:100%;border:1px solid #eaeaea;border-radius:4px;box-sizing:border-box}.body .b_con .form .f_body .inp_group_con .form_inp:focus{border:1px solid #0090ff;box-shadow:0 1px 3px 0 rgba(0,0,0,.5)}.body .b_con .form .f_body .inp_group_con .form_inp::-webkit-input-placeholder{color:#a1a1a1}.body .b_con .form .f_body .inp_group_con .form_sel{padding:10px;width:100%;height:100%;border:1px solid #eaeaea;border-radius:4px;box-sizing:border-box;color:#999}.body .b_con .form .f_body .inp_group_con .form_sel:focus{border:1px solid #0090ff;box-shadow:0 1px 3px 0 rgba(0,0,0,.5);color:#333}.body .b_con .form .f_body .inp_group_con .selected{color:#333}.body .b_con .form .f_body .inp_group_con .msg1{position:absolute;left:0;bottom:-22px;display:none;height:17px;font-size:12px;color:#e23c39}.body .b_con .form .f_body .msg2{min-height:30px;line-height:30px;font-size:12px;color:#e23c39;visibility:hidden}.body .b_con .form .f_body .inp_group_con .inp_err,.body .b_con .form .f_body .inp_group_con .inp_null{border:1px solid #e23c39;box-shadow:0 3px 1px 0 rgba(0,0,0,.09)}.body .b_con .form .f_body .inp_group_con .inp_null+.msg1{display:block}.body .b_con .form .f_body .inp_group_con .inp_err~.msg2{display:block;visibility:visible}.body .b_con .form .f_body .inp_group_con #password.inp_err{border:1px solid #eaeaea;box-shadow:none}.body .b_con .form .f_body .inp_group_con:nth-last-child(1){margin-bottom:40px}.body .b_con .form .f_footer .form_btn{width:340px;height:40px;background:#0090ff;box-shadow:0 6px 11px 0 rgba(0,144,255,.18);border-radius:4px;font-size:16px;color:#fff;border:0;outline:0;cursor:pointer}.body .b_con .form .f_footer .form_btn[disabled=disabled]{background:#ccc;box-shadow:0 6px 11px 0 rgba(0,0,0,.09);cursor:not-allowed}.body .b_con .form .f_footer .che_group_con{height:17px;margin-top:5px;font-size:12px;color:#999}.body .b_con .form .f_footer .che_group_con label{position:relative;padding-left:17px}.body .b_con .form .f_footer .che_group_con label::before{position:absolute;top:1.5px;left:0;content:"\a0";margin-right:5px;padding:2px;display:inline-block;width:8px;height:8px;border:1px solid rgba(151,151,151,.31);border-radius:2px}.body .b_con .form .f_footer .che_group_con a{color:#999;float:right;cursor:pointer}.body .b_con .form .f_footer .che_group_con .form_che{visibility:hidden}.body .b_con .form .f_footer .che_group_con .form_che:checked+label{color:#0090ff}.body .b_con .form .f_footer .che_group_con .form_che:checked+label::before{border-radius:2px;background:#0090ff;background-clip:content-box}.footer,.footer a{height:100px;display:flex;align-items:center;justify-content:center;text-align:center;line-height:100px;font-size:16px;color:#a1a1a1}.footer{background:#161c29;overflow:hidden;border-top:1px solid #3e3e3e}.footer p{line-height:28px}.footer a{border:0}.footer .address span{margin:0 10px}.move_outer{width:340px;height:40px;background:#f7f8f9;border-radius:4px;border:1px solid #eaeaea;position:relative;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none;box-sizing:border-box;display:none}.move_outer .inner{width:40px;height:38px;box-shadow:-1px 0 3px 0 rgba(162,161,161,.5);border-radius:4px;font-size:12px;position:absolute;top:0;left:0}.move_outer .inner1{background:url(img/move-7df610691f.png) no-repeat center #f7f8f9}.move_outer .inner2{background:url(img/moveOk-d0da307f3c.png) no-repeat center #52ccba}.moveFile{background:url(img/moveFile-5d662ef301.png) no-repeat 59px center;width:100%;display:block;text-align:left;padding-left:78px;cursor:pointer}.move_outer p{padding:0 0 0 36px;width:100%;height:100%;font-size:14px;text-align:center;position:absolute;top:0;left:0;color:#666;box-sizing:border-box;line-height:40px}.move_outer .filter-box{width:0;height:100%;background:#d2f4ee;border-radius:4px;position:relative;z-index:1}.act .txtRoll{z-index:99}.hide{display:none}